[PATCH 1/3] arm64: clean up trampoline vector loads

This switches from custom instruction patterns to the regular large
memory model sequence with ADRP and LDR. In doing so, the ADD
instruction can be eliminated in the SDEI handler, and the code no
longer assumes that the trampoline vectors and the vectors address both
start on a page boundary.
